Treatment Outcome of Cervical Cancer Patients in the Elderly Population Aged 80 Years and Above: A Single Institution Study
Introduction: Age-related deficits such as malnutrition, functional reliance, and cognitive decline also occur in older women, as they are typically weaker and have many co-morbid conditions like diabetes or cardiac illness. These prognostic factors might predict overall survival and progression...
